Registered Dietitian (Milton-Freewater & La Grande Area)

Turn your job into a career with Evergreen Healthcare Group!

JOB SUMMARY

Evergreen Healthcare Group in eastern Oregon is currently seeking a Registered Dietitian to utilize in planning, managing, and implementing dietary service activities for residents to receive adequate and safe nutrition.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:
  • Complete comprehensive nutritional assessments and individualized nutritional care plans on residents within time frames set by state regulations and Center policies.

  • Make recommendations to Nursing Services, Dietary Services, and physicians on residents’ nutritional care and Center policies.

  • Monitor, evaluate, and document in medical records of residents referred related to Nutritional Risk.

  • Attend Nutrition Hydration Skin Committee meeting.

  • Review and approve menus.

  • Participate in various meetings and committees as appointed.

  • Complete Center evaluation tools as requested (e.g. Dietary Services Comprehensive Summary and Continuous Quality Improvement (CQI) tools).

  • Assist in problem identification and implementation of solutions for residents’ nutritional health and food service areas.

  • Assist in developing and implementing efficient processes and systems to assist residents’ in reaching the highest practicable level of nutritional well-being.

  • Assist in adherence to state and federal regulations and Center policies and programs.

  • Provide in-services to Dietary Services and other staff as required by state regulations or as needed in the Center.

  • May serve as a preceptor for those employees involved in a Dietary Manager’s course.

  • Train and/or assist in training new Dietary Services Manager.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, AND ABILITIES:
  • Ability to read, write, speak, and understand English.

  • Ability to travel and/or attend educational offerings presented by the Center, as well as approved offerings by Association conferences or other entities.

  • Ability to relate positively, effectively, and appropriately with residents, families, community members, volunteers, and other Center staff. Possess special interest in and a positive attitude about, working with long-term care residents and the elderly.

  • Ability to taste and smell food to determine quality and palatability.

  • Meets health requirements imposed by law.

EDUCATION, LICENSURE, AND EXPERIENCE:
  • Bachelor’s Degree from an accredited institution in Nutrition, Dietetics, or Food Service Administration (or as required by state regulations).

  • Completion of Dietetic Internship or equivalent.

  • Registered with the American Dietetic Association and complete continuing education to remain registered (as required by state regulations).

  • State licensure or certification (as required by state regulations).

  • Prefer long-term care experience and/or food service supervisory experience.
